Zirkzy couldn’t resist a last laugh as he approached the fans behind the United dugout at the Etihad Stadium.
It followed the Red Devils’ dramatic late turnaround over their bitter rivals.
goal from Bruno Fernandes And two minutes from time Amad Diallo sealed a 2-1 win for Ruben Amorim.
Second-half substitute Zirkzy played the last 12 minutes off the bench.
He impressed with his cameo after being replaced Rasmus Hjlund in attack
The Dutch striker returned to the dugout to celebrate the win after the final whistle.
Footage from the stands shows Zirkzy approaching fans behind the technical area as he raises his fists and cheers.
A number of home fans were seen responding by swearing at the United star.

Sunday’s win boosted United’s slim top four hopes as they grabbed a first win at the Etihad since March 2021.
Despite finishing 13th in the table, the Red Devils are just six points off fourth place. Nottingham Forest.
After 16 matches they have closed the gap with City to five points.
United will hope to carry their momentum Carabao Cup Karma this week.
Amorim’s side travel to Tottenham in the quarter-finals on Thursday night.
